Kentrell Claiborne vs. Steve Geffrard
Kentrell Claiborne 190 lbs beat Steve Geffrard 188 lbs by TKO at 2:19 in round 3 of 4
- Date: 2013-02-23
- Location: Masonic Temple, Masonic Theater, Detroit, Michigan, USA
- Referee: Ron Cunningham
- Judge: Dan Graschuck
- Judge: Ansel Stewart
- Judge: Katealia Chambers
Geffrard started strongly enough as he assumed the role of aggressor and blasted several power shots to Claiborne’s flanks. The fight started to turn midway through round three when, moments after Geffrard landed a series of rights, Claiborne responded with several of his own overhand rights that not only had Geffrard holding on but also opened a severe gash over the left eye. With the prospect of victory suddenly in severe doubt, Geffrard tried to mount a fight-saving rally but Claiborne landed enough punches to widen the cut even more. By this point, the blood flow was so severe that the ringside physician correctly stopped the contest at the 2:19 mark.
Geffrard was statistically dominant as he out-landed Claiborne 60-35 overall and connected on 44 percent of his power punches to Claiborne’s 38 percent. Of Geffrard’s 42 power connects, 21 struck the body while 7 of 27 Claiborne power shots targeted the flanks. The severity of Geffrard’s cut, however, rendered the final numbers moot.
